One of the biggest reasons for the success of these metal detectors is their adaptability. Many advanced detectors come equipped with customizable modes, submersible search heads, and varied detection settings that allow users to customize their unit according to the terrain and the category of material they are targeting. Some top-tier detectors even feature digital displays with target identification numbers, helping users identify whether they’ve located silver, steel, or hidden treasures prior to digging.
Gold hunting, in certain cases, calls for specialized metal detectors that can adapt to challenging terrains, especially high mineralization and black sand. High-frequency machines, like the Minelab GPX series, stand out in these environments by ignoring false signals while locating subsurface precious metals.
